One of the most common proxy server types supported by PyProxy is the HTTP proxy. This proxy acts as an intermediary for HTTP requests between the client and the server, meaning it forwards HTTP requests to the destination and then returns the response back to the client.
Overview and Functionality:
HTTP proxies are primarily used for web browsing. When a client requests a webpage, the HTTP proxy sends this request to the target server. Once the server responds, the proxy forwards the data back to the client, essentially acting as a gateway.
Advantages:
- Speed and Efficiency: HTTP proxies are fast since they only handle HTTP traffic and do not encrypt data, allowing for quicker data exchange.
- Easy to Set Up: They are simple to configure and do not require specialized hardware or software.
- Content Filtering: HTTP proxies can be used for filtering content, making them ideal for businesses or organizations that want to restrict access to certain websites.
Practical Uses:
- Web Scraping: HTTP proxies are widely used in web scraping because they can efficiently manage large-scale HTTP requests without overwhelming the target server.
- Bypassing Georestrictions: They can help users access websites that may be geographically restricted, providing a means to disguise the origin of the request.
The HTTPS proxy server is an advanced version of the HTTP proxy, supporting secure HTTPS traffic. Unlike HTTP, which is an unencrypted protocol, HTTPS encrypts the communication between the client and the server, ensuring a secure transmission of sensitive data.
Overview and Functionality:
An HTTPS proxy works similarly to an HTTP proxy but with added encryption for security. It intercepts HTTPS requests, decrypts the data, forwards the request to the destination server, and then re-encrypts the data before sending it back to the client.
Advantages:
- Data Security: HTTPS proxies provide secure data transmission, ensuring that sensitive information such as login credentials or personal details remain protected.
- Privacy: Since the data is encrypted, it is more difficult for malicious actors to intercept or tamper with the data.
- Bypassing HTTPS Restrictions: HTTPS proxies are useful for bypassing HTTPS-specific restrictions in certain networks, enabling secure access to encrypted websites.
Practical Uses:
- Secure Browsing: For users concerned about online privacy, HTTPS proxies offer a secure way to browse the web without exposing their data to potential risks.
- Bypassing Firewalls: HTTPS proxies are often used in corporate or educational environments where firewalls block HTTPS websites. They provide an effective way to access these sites.
SOCKS proxies are more versatile than HTTP or HTTPS proxies, as they support any kind of internet traffic, not just HTTP/S. This makes SOCKS proxies highly effective for a wide range of applications beyond web browsing.
Overview and Functionality:
SOCKS proxies operate at a lower level in the network stack than HTTP proxies. They are capable of forwarding any type of traffic, including FTP, email, and P2P traffic. The most commonly used SOCKS version is SOCKS5, which provides additional features such as authentication, improved security, and support for IPv6.
Advantages:
- Versatility: SOCKS proxies support a wide range of internet protocols, making them suitable for various tasks such as torrenting, gaming, and general browsing.
- Enhanced Privacy: sock s5 proxies, in particular, provide better security and privacy by allowing for authentication and handling of traffic in a more secure manner.
- No Content Filtering: Unlike HTTP proxies, SOCKS proxies do not inspect or filter traffic, which allows for more freedom in data transmission.
Practical Uses:
- Anonymous Browsing: SOCKS proxies are often used by users who want to maintain anonymity online without revealing their IP address.
- P2P and Torrenting: SOCKS proxies are highly favored by users engaging in peer-to-peer activities or torrenting, as they can route traffic without restrictions.
- Accessing Blocked Content: SOCKS proxies can help users bypass internet censorship by tunneling through restricted networks.
residential proxies are proxies that route requests through real residential IP addresses. Unlike data center proxies, which use data center IP addresses, residential proxies provide more authentic-looking IP addresses, making them harder to detect and block.
Overview and Functionality:
These proxies are provided by Internet Service Providers (ISPs) to individual homes and are often associated with specific geographical locations. Residential proxies route internet traffic through a network of residential IPs, giving the appearance of a legitimate user browsing from their home.
Advantages:
- Impersonation of Real Users: Since the IP addresses are from actual residences, it is much harder for websites to detect that a proxy is being used.
- High Anonymity: Residential proxies offer a high degree of anonymity since they do not typically exhibit the characteristics of proxy traffic.
- Access to Geo-restricted Content: These proxies allow users to access content that is restricted to certain geographical locations.
Practical Uses:
- Web Scraping: Residential proxies are often used in web scraping because they appear as real users and are less likely to get blocked.
- Ad Verification: These proxies are useful for businesses conducting ad verification to ensure their ads are being displayed correctly in various regions.
- Bypassing Geo-Restrictions: Users who want to access content available in specific locations can use residential proxies to appear as though they are browsing from those regions.
datacenter proxies are proxies that are not linked to ISPs but instead come from data centers. These proxies are fast and can handle large volumes of traffic, but they are more easily detected compared to residential proxies.
Overview and Functionality:
Datacenter proxies are typically cheaper than residential proxies because they are hosted in large data centers and do not have the legitimacy of a real residential address. They can be used for a variety of applications but are generally less stealthy.
Advantages:
- Cost-Effective: They are significantly cheaper than residential proxies.
- Speed: Datacenter proxies tend to offer faster speeds because they are hosted in optimized environments.
- High Availability: Since they are not tied to residential addresses, there are many more available datacenter proxies to choose from.
Practical Uses:
- SEO Monitoring: Datacenter proxies are ideal for SEO specialists who need to monitor search engine rankings or track competitors without getting blocked.
- Social Media Automation: They can be used to manage multiple social media accounts or run bots without risking account bans.
- Load Testing: Datacenter proxies are suitable for load testing applications due to their high availability and speed.
